WHAT DO THE PARTICIPANTS HAVE TO SAY?
blank line

“I did not expect that we would be so needed by the community. I wondered how 15 people could make a difference, but throughout the week I soon realized just how needed we were. We were thanked countless times by every site and it was really wonderful to see that we made an impact. I would recommend this program to anyone and everyone interested in working towards something much bigger than themselves.”
-Leya Worcester

“The whole trip was most memorable. It was a rewarding experience to meet and work with other inspirational people who I never knew before. Throughout the trip, other volunteers and coordinators taught me a lot through their open minds and enthusiasm.”
-Bossakara Sokhom

“After doing community service for a whole week and working with many different non-profit organizations, I still feel like Alternative Winter Break is only the first step in this life long journey of making the world a better place. Thanks to Alternative Winter Break, I have a better sense of what needs to be done and what I can do to make another person’s life better.”
-Anella Aquino

“The best part was being able to work alongside a great, diverse set of people who all volunteered to go on this trip to give back and learn more about problems affecting our world.  I sincerely mean it when I say that this was one of my greatest memories at UCI”
–Lydie Loth

“Stepping outside of one’s comfort zone can always be a challenging experience. But the experience I had during my brief stay at Dorothy’s Place was memorable and worthwhile in many ways.”
-Steve Park

“Since ASB, my life revolves around what I have learned and the people I experienced it with. I can’t seem to go a day without thinking of my Dream Center ASBers. I constantly think about the memory of our amazing week and think of ways I can use it in my future. Volunteering at the Dream Center has given me a new perspective on life.”
-Kim Loan Hoang

“ASB is a mind-blowing experience. One word that was continuously used to describe our daily experiences was: Intense. And it’s definitely an experience to be had.”
-Alissa Kauffman
